Such a great step by step for newbies!! Can't wait to try this tomorrow. Only our second time using the MES 40. Question: do you put the pork in fat side up or down?

Thank You!

In an MES, I always put a butt in "Fat side up". Cut a cross hatch through the fat cap on top, to allow the seasoning & the smoke to get into the meat.
